import collections
import falcon
from oslo_log import log
LOG = log.getLogger(__name__)
HealthCheckResult = collections.namedtuple('HealthCheckResult',
['status', 'details'])
# TODO(feature) monasca-common candidate
class HealthChecksApi(object):
"""HealthChecks Api
HealthChecksApi server information regarding health of the API.
"""
def __init__(self):
super(HealthChecksApi, self).__init__()
LOG.info('Initializing HealthChecksApi!')
def on_get(self, req, res):
"""Complex healthcheck report on GET.
Returns complex report regarding API well being
and all dependent services.
:param falcon.Request req: current request
:param falcon.Response res: current response
"""
res.status = falcon.HTTP_501
def on_head(self, req, res):
"""Simple healthcheck report on HEAD.
In opposite to :py:meth:`.HealthChecksApi.on_get`, this
method is supposed to execute ASAP to inform user that
API is up and running.
:param falcon.Request req: current request
:param falcon.Response res: current response
"""
res.status = falcon.HTTP_501
